Rising Threat in Digital Asset Security
As the cryptocurrency market continues to mature, cybersecurity experts are warning of an anticipated surge in sophisticated scam operations targeting digital asset investors throughout 2025. These increasingly elaborate schemes primarily leverage fraudulent trading applications designed to mimic legitimate cryptocurrency platforms, posing significant risks to both novice and experienced traders.
The Evolution of Crypto Scam Tactics
The landscape of cryptocurrency fraud has evolved considerably from the rudimentary phishing attempts of previous years. Modern scammers now deploy highly polished fake trading applications that closely replicate the appearance and functionality of legitimate exchanges. These fraudulent platforms often feature professional interfaces, realistic trading charts, and convincing customer support channels, making them particularly difficult to distinguish from authentic services.
The predicted increase in such scams reflects the growing sophistication of cybercriminal operations and the expanding cryptocurrency user base, which presents a larger pool of potential victims.
Identifying Fraudulent Platforms
Investors can employ several key strategies to identify and avoid fraudulent trading applications. Critical warning signs include:
- Verification gaps: Legitimate platforms are typically registered with relevant financial authorities and display proper licensing information.
- Unrealistic promises: Guarantees of unusually high returns or risk-free investments are hallmarks of fraudulent schemes.
- Pressure tactics: Scammers often create artificial urgency to prevent thorough due diligence.
- Withdrawal difficulties: Inability to withdraw funds or requiring additional payments to access assets indicates fraudulent activity.
Protecting Digital Assets
Security experts recommend a multi-layered approach to safeguarding cryptocurrency investments. Essential protective measures include conducting thorough research on any trading platform before depositing funds, verifying official app store listings, checking independent reviews from established crypto communities, and confirming proper security credentials such as two-factor authentication and encryption protocols.
Investors should maintain skepticism toward unsolicited investment opportunities and avoid platforms discovered through social media advertisements or cold outreach.
